Subject: Re: [PATCH rdma-core] librdmacm: Remove unneeded condition

On Thu, Nov 02, 2017 at 03:51:34PM +0200, Yuval Shaia wrote:
> The check makes no difference - remove it.
>
> Signed-off-by: Yuval Shaia <yuval.shaia-QHcLZuEGTsvQT0dZR+AlfA@public.gmane.org>
> ---
>  librdmacm/cma.c | 4 ++--
>  1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/librdmacm/cma.c b/librdmacm/cma.c
> index 7aaf45f2..6eebe71b 100644
> --- a/librdmacm/cma.c
> +++ b/librdmacm/cma.c
> @@ -880,8 +880,8 @@ static int rdma_resolve_addr2(struct rdma_cm_id *id, struct sockaddr *src_addr,
>  	CMA_INIT_CMD(&cmd, sizeof cmd, RESOLVE_ADDR);
>  	id_priv = container_of(id, struct cma_id_private, id);
>  	cmd.id = id_priv->handle;
> -	if ((cmd.src_size = src_len))

Isn't this "=" should be "=="?

> -		memcpy(&cmd.src_addr, src_addr, src_len);
> +	cmd.src_size = src_len;
> +	memcpy(&cmd.src_addr, src_addr, src_len);
>  	memcpy(&cmd.dst_addr, dst_addr, dst_len);
>  	cmd.dst_size = dst_len;
>  	cmd.timeout_ms = timeout_ms;
